S1 (Unidentified Speaker) invited residents to two information sessions Saturday, Jan. 17, at 10 a.m. and noon about the Kiwanis Club and family participation programs, saying, “At 10 and at noon, come out for info sessions on the Kiwanis Club and opportunities for your family and kids to participate.”
The speaker said a third event at 1 p.m. will include an announcement about funding for the Woodward Estates neighborhood “from Thaw to help with home repairs.” The transcript identifies the funding source as “Thaw”; the briefing did not provide further details on the amount, eligibility criteria, or administering agency.
